本研究對象以南部地區之大專院校生為樣本, 探討大 專院校對於無人服務餐廳之需求, 以消費者需求之觀點了 解大專院校校內設立無人服務餐廳之可行性。引用 Maslow(1954)的需求層次理論, 利用「生理需求」、「安全 需求」、「社會需求」、「受尊重需求」、「自我實現需求」五 項變數, 對無人服務餐廳之需求進行探討, 並了解不同個 人特質對無人服務餐廳需求造成之差異。在研究中發現, 南部大專院校生的「生理需求」、「安全需求」、「社會需 求」、「受尊重需求」、「自我實現需求」對於無人服務餐廳 的需求皆有正向影響, 其中以「自我實現需求」對無人服 務餐廳之需求影響最大。此外, 研究結果也指出, 除「性 別」、「就讀於日夜間部」、「居住方式」、「打工性質是否與 餐旅業相關」、「平均每月生活費」、「上課時段」與「每週 餐食費用」之外,「就讀學制」與「是否打工」對無人服 務餐廳之需求皆有顯著差異。
The main purpose of this study was using southern Taiwan as example, and employed the aspect of consumers’ need to know the feasibility of self-service restaurant in colleges to explore the demand for colleges and universities to the self-service restaurant. Five dimensions include “physiological needs”, “security needs”, “affiliation needs”, “esteem needs” and “self-actualization needs” were employed to construct the questionnaire for measuring the “demand of self-service restaurant in colleges”. This study investigated college students who study in southern Taiwan. There were 69.5% valid questionnaires. Results indicated that all variables, included “physiological needs”, “security needs”, “affiliation needs”, “esteem needs” and “self-actualization needs”, demonstrate positive effects on the demand of self-service restaurant in colleges. Among all, “self-actualization needs” had the most significant effect on “demand of self-service restaurant in colleges”. Besides “sex”, “class hours”, “way of reside”, “if the character of part-time job relates to hospitality industry”, “average monthly budget” and “cost on weekly meal”, the significant differences on the demand of self-service were found on “educational system” and “have part-time job or not”.
